If I purchased a home and had to do a complete remodel to live in it, where do I enter my remodel cost info?

There is nothing to enter for taxes now related to home improvements.  That amount is added to your basis of the property to calculate gain/loss for future sales. You should keep a file of Home improvements (not normal maintenance) for future reference.
